A New Jersey real estate investor pleaded guilty earlier this week to participating in a multimillion-dollar mortgage fraud scheme and fraudulently obtaining more than $1.8 million in COVID-19 relief loans, according to U.S. Attorney Robert Frazer.
Officials said 39-year-old Arthur Spitzer, of Toms River, pleaded guilty Wednesday to one count of bank and wire fraud conspiracy and one count of money laundering in connection with the fraud schemes.
According to prosecutors, who cited court documents and statements made in court, in June 2020, Spitzer conspired with Mendel Deutsch and Joshua Feldberger, who are both awaiting sentencing, to make it appear as though Spitzer owned three properties in Brooklyn, New York, and had agreed to sell them to Deutsch, who obtained a $4.5 million mortgage loan in connection with the transaction.
Prosecutors said Feldberger facilitated the fraudulent transaction as the owner of the settlement company that handled it.
According to officials, the defendants also created and sent letters stating that Deutsch had deposited significant funds into escrow toward the transaction when, in reality, he had not. Instead, they created fake documentation purportedly transferring control of the properties to Spitzer and made false statements to the mortgage lender, claiming that the settlement company had received more than $2 million from Deutsch at closing. Those statements led the mortgage lender to fund the loan.
The men then used the mortgage loan proceeds to fund Deutsch’s down payment, which he had supposedly already provided, prosecutors said.
According to officials, Spitzer also admitted that he was responsible for the losses resulting from five additional fraudulent loan schemes in 2019 and 2020, totaling more than $10 million.
